Last Words From Above: Medicine For The Spirit by Jeremy Brown is a book that is filled with different quotes that relate to both our spiritual, physical and social lives.

Inspired by God, Last Words From Above: Medicine For The Spirit contains quotes that can act as guide to a good physical and spiritual growth. This book is the last book in the series as instructed by God. According to the author, this book was written spiritually by God Himself as the author was only but a physical writer who wrote at the utterance of God. Waking up at 3:00 everyday just to listen to that calm, sweet and still voice and having a pen and paper as companions was a habit for the author of this book and that was the secret of the existence of this book. This book contains quotes on spirituality, morality, education, discipline as well as live as a whole.

One thing I loved best about this book was the numbering which the author included. This helped me greatly as I just copied out the numbers of the quotes that I enjoyed or quotes that I felt were going to be of great importance to me in the future.

One other thing I enjoyed about the book was that as I read it, it felt as if I was reading the book of Proverbs in the Bible. To be frank this book really shared the same structure as the book of Proverbs as it gives advice on how to live our lives and also warnings of the consequences of our actions; this is exactly how the book of Proverbs was written.

Furthermore, I enjoyed the quotes as it has bits of everything from spirituality to sociality and physicality. When I saw the title of this book, I was prepared to be reading messages and last warnings from God. I was not expecting it the way I received it. I commend the author for writing it on this format. My best quote was quote 21 " plated gold can shine just like pure gold but when placed in for the melting down process,the truth will show". This quote really captivated me and inspired me to always try to be original in all my dealings and avoid any atom of falsehood.

The only thing I did not like about this book was that the quotes were all mixed together. I would have really loved it if the author had separated the quotes in categories so that a reader can easily filter the quotes by category.

Aside this there was nothing I hated. In general the book was very educational and inspiring. It was properly edited because I could not spot an mistake in the book. I give this book 4 stars out of 4 and I believe it is well deserved as it's words of wisdom are evergreen and if properly heeded to will produce excellent results. I recommend it to all Christian believers and for anyone seeking words of wisdom.
